Archer是一款開源的MySQL管理工具,旨在為MySQL管理和監(jiān)控提供一個簡潔的用戶界面。它是由PingCAP團(tuán)隊(duì)開發(fā)的,與TiDB緊密集成,但它也能夠管理獨(dú)立的MySQL數(shù)據(jù)庫。
Archer提供了許多方便的功能,例如服務(wù)器監(jiān)控、查詢執(zhí)行計(jì)劃、慢查詢分析、數(shù)據(jù)庫對象管理等。此外,Archer還擁有對話框式查詢工具,可以讓用戶快速執(zhí)行SQL語句并查看結(jié)果。
要使用Archer管理MySQL,首先需要將其安裝在本地機(jī)器上。您可以在GitHub頁面下載Archer的最新版本。一旦安裝完成,您需要配置Archer連接到MySQL實(shí)例。
mysql:
addr: localhost:3306
user: root
password: ""
db: ""
在上面的配置中,您需要指定MySQL服務(wù)器的地址、用戶和密碼。如果您使用的是本地MySQL服務(wù)器,則將地址設(shè)置為“l(fā)ocalhost”。然后您可以使用以下命令啟動Archer:
$ ./archer -config=./config.yaml
現(xiàn)在,在Web瀏覽器中訪問http://localhost:8081,您將會看到Archer的登錄頁面。默認(rèn)情況下,用戶名和密碼均為“admin”。
一旦登錄成功,您將看到Archer的主界面。您可以在這里執(zhí)行各種MySQL管理任務(wù),例如添加或刪除數(shù)據(jù)庫用戶、監(jiān)視服務(wù)器性能、查看查詢執(zhí)行計(jì)劃等等。
總的來說,Archer是一個非常有用的MySQL管理工具,它提供了許多有用的功能,可以大大簡化MySQL管理和監(jiān)控任務(wù)。如果您在使用MySQL服務(wù)器,我強(qiáng)烈建議您試試Archer。